# We build parts of AWS C++ SDK as CMake external project
# The restrictions of the SDK (https://github.com/awslabs/aws-sdk-cpp/blob/master/README.md)
# are
 
# - OS : Windows,Linux or OSX
# - C++11 compiler : VS2013+, gcc 4.8+, clang 3.3+
# - libcurl development package needs to be present on Unixes
#
# If we build SDK outselves, we'll need require GIT to be present on the build machine


# Give message why the building this plugin is skipped (only if -DVERBOSE is defined)
# or if plugin is explicitly requested to build. Then bail out.
MACRO(SKIP_AWS_PLUGIN msg)
  MESSAGE_ONCE(SKIP_AWS_PLUGIN "Skip aws_key_management - ${msg}")
  RETURN()
ENDMACRO()
